Quản Lý Thư Viện WinForm C# + SQL sever + Báo Cáo

[Mã code 28595]
  2 Đánh giá    Viết đánh giá
 1406      10322      35
Phí tải: Miễn phí
Danh mục
Thể loại
Nhóm code
Ngày đăng
16-6-2021
Loại file
Full code + Báo cáo
Dung lượng
194 MB
Không chứa mã độc
Có hướng dẫn cài đặt
Có báo cáo, tài liệu

Chương trình quản lý thư viện , sử dụng winform , sql , kết nối adonet entity


MÔ TẢ CHI TIẾT

4.1. Lựa chọn ngôn ngữ cài đặt

       Ngôn ngữ được sử dụng: C#

4.2. Kiến trúc menu hệ thống

a. Đăng nhập

Sau khi click button Login nếu mật khẩu đúng thì hiển thị giao diên chính của chương trình, ngoài là còn có các chức năng như hiển thị password , tạo một tài khoản mới, khi đăng nhập tài khoản với quyền admin thì sẽ được sử dụng các  chức năng không bị chặn, còn khi đăng nhập với quyền User thì sẽ bị giới hạn quyền truy cập.

 

 

 

b.Đăng kí

From đăng kí bao gồm nhiều phần tạo tài khoản mật khẩu tên người dùng xác thực lại mật khẩu xem có trùng mới mật khẩu đã tạo trước đó

Sau khi click button sigin tài khoản mới sẽ được lưu vào trong cơ sở dữ liệu

 

 

 

c. Màn hình chính giao diện

          Hiển thị thông tin nhóm.

 

 

d.Quản lý người dùng

     Hiển thị thông tin của người đăng nhập dưới quyền Admin, tài khoản, mật khẩu , họ tên người dùng. Trường hợp là quyền User sẽ không cho phép truy cập vào để xem chương trình

 

e. Quản Lý Sách

         Người đăng nhập có quyền Admin mới có thể xem.

         Gồm có thông tin các đầu sách đang có trong thư viện, khi lựa chọn bất cứ đầu sách nào sẽ hiện thị thông tin đâu sách ở bên cạnh, thống kê đầu sách và thông tin mã sách trạng thái từng quyển sách ở phía dưới, nếu quyển sách nào đang ở trạng thái mượn khi click vào sẽ hiển thị thông tin độc giả đã mượn cuốn sách.

         Ngoài ra khi chọn một đầu sách sẽ hiển thị button thêm 1 quyển sách, còn khi chọn riêng 1 quyển sách thì sẽ hiển thị 1 button xóa quyển sách đi, trong giao diện này còn có chức năng thêm sửa xóa các đầu sách lưu ý ở phần sửa ta chỉ có thể sửa số trang và tên cuốn sách chứ không thể sửa số lượng mã đầu sách, tên tác giả.

   

 

 

 

f. Quản lý độc giả

         Form giao diện hiển thị thông tin của các người độc giả, khi chọn bất cứ độc giả nào sẽ hiển thị mã thẻ độc giả, tên độc giả, đối tượng độc giả, địa chỉ, ngày sinh, ngày làm thẻ.

         Các chức năng thêm sửa xóa và in ra thẻ độc giả khi người dùng đăng kí.

         Lưu ý ở đây độc giả nào đang mượn sách thì không thể xóa hoặc sửa.

         Khi chọn độc giả đang mượn sách thì sẽ hiển thị thông tin sách mượn bên dưới

 

 

 

           Đặc biệt trong phần này còn có chức năng khóa độc giả liên quan đến vấn đề độc giả bị phạt trên 3 lần sẽ bị khóa ko cho mượn .Trên phần đăng kí của độc giả sẽ có 1 button mở khóa khi người đăng nhập có quyền admin đăng nhập vào sẽ mở khóa cho độc giả mượn lại sách bình thường

 

 

 

g. Quản lý mượn sách

        Quyền admin hay user đều có thể xem phần này

        Form giao diện bảo gồm 2 bảng tìm kiếm thông tin độc giả và sách sau khi chọn được tên của độc giả và mã sách cần mượn thì click vào button in sẽ in ra thông tin của phiếu bàn giao sách kiểm tra thông tin đa chính xác chưa nếu chưa click button new để toàn bộ được load lại, nếu chính xác thì click button borrow để mượn sách.


        Cũng tương tự như ở độc giả khi ta chọn vào độc giả bị khóa để mượn sách thì sẽ báo lỗi như sau

 

 

        Phần dành cho Admin để xem thông tin lịch sử mượn sách của các độc giả

        Và in file Excel báo cáo nên trên

 

 

 

 

 

h. Quản lý trả sách

         Đây cũng là phần User có thể tham gia sử dụng nhưng chức năng report chỉ có Admin mới sử dụng đc , có các chức năng như trả sách khi ấn vào nút ẫn xanh, khi độc giả mất sách thì sẽ ấn vào nút sách đổ

ở đây có 3 trường hợp như sau :

         Mượn sách ko bị phạt: trường hợp không mất sách không quá hạn

 

 

 

       Trường hợp quá hạn:

        Khi bị phạt do quá hạn ngày thì ở phần số ngày quá hạn sẽ hiển thị ngày số ngày quá và phần tổng tiền sẽ ghi số tiền phạt với công thức số ngày quá hạn x 2000vnd.

         Admin sẽ report ra phiếu phạt cho độc giả để độc giả thanh toán.

 

 

       Trường hợp mất sách

       Độc giả sẽ bị phạt với số tiền là số trang * 1000vnd/1 quyển rồi sau đó Admin report ra phiếu phạt

 

 

 

 

      Trường hợp vừa mất sách vừa quá hạn

      Độc giả sẽ phạt theo 2 số tiền trên

 

i.Thống Kê

       Biểu đồ thống kê 10 quyển sách có số lượt mượn nhiều nhất

 

 


XEM THÊM ==> Hướng dẫn cài đặt chi tiết

 

HÌNH ẢNH DEMO

quản lý,thư viện,winfom c#,quản lý thư viện c#

quản lý,thư viện,winfom c#,quản lý thư viện c#

quản lý,thư viện,winfom c#,quản lý thư viện c#

quản lý,thư viện,winfom c#,quản lý thư viện c#

Nguồn: Sharecode.vn



HƯỚNG DẪN CÀI ĐẶT

sau khi download thư mục về mở phần Sql và chạy với phần mềm sql sever , sau khi chạy xong vào visual mở project nên vào Appconfig thay tất cả các datasource , chạy chương trình có thể sử dụng file mật khẩu trong thư mục hoặc tự đăng kí với quyền user hoặc admin 

 
 
LINK DOWNLOAD

Nhóm10-CĐ3-Lớp ANHTTT-C154.zip [194 MB]

File đã kiểm duyệt
     Báo vi phạm bản quyền
Pass giải nén (Nếu có):
sharecode.vn
DOWNLOAD
(Miễn phí)
Bạn có code hay
ĐĂNG BÁN NGAY

BÌNH LUẬN


Huy Truong Trả lời Thích  021:08 - 10/1/2024
cho em xin file sql với ạ. zalo: 0354167179
Ngân Linh Đinh Trả lời Thích  015:32 - 8/5/2023
cho em xin file sql với ạ, zalo: 0327021955, em cảm ơn ạ
Phương Ngô thị Trả lời Thích  021:09 - 1/3/2023
Cho em xin sql với ạ
TuLen Chí Tôn Trả lời Thích  023:08 - 21/5/2022
a cho e xin file sql với ạ
Tuấn Gia Trả lời Thích  018:23 - 21/5/2022
cho mình xin file SQL được không ạ. zalo 0399901736
Nhan Trả lời Thích  020:50 - 20/1/2022
cho mình xin file sql với bạn ơi. mail mình là nhansoftcom@gmail.com
Lâm Quốc Trả lời Thích  009:53 - 12/12/2021
xin file sql ạ file sql trong file bị lỗi em ko chạy đc ạ
Attracker Trả lời Thích  108:54 - 18/1/2022
@Lâm Quốc em có zalo k anh gửi cho
Quyen201 Trả lời Thích  001:06 - 24/3/2022
@Attracker Anh cho em xin file sql với ạ. Em cảm ơn anh ạ.
e22313 Trả lời Thích  014:37 - 4/5/2022
@Attracker anh cho e xin file SQL với ạ nguyensinhhung41@gmail.com
Kenz Bảo Trả lời Thích  021:44 - 9/3/2023
@Attracker e xin file sql với ạ. khactue251103@gmail.com. E cảm ơn anh ạ

ĐÁNH GIÁ


ĐIỂM TRUNG BÌNH

5
2 Đánh giá
Code rất tốt (2)
Code tốt (0)
Code rất hay (0)
Code hay (0)
Bình thường (0)
Thành viên
Nội dung đánh giá
11:51 - 23/5/2022
Code rất tốt
Cho em xin file SQL được ko ạ. zalo 0399901736
14:04 - 16/6/2021
Code rất tốt
Code rất tốt và phù hợp để phát triển

 HỖ TRỢ TRỰC TUYẾN